Leeds United head coach Marcelo Bielsa spoke to the media ahead of Friday’s Sky Bet Championship fixture with West Bromwich Albion.

The Whites are looking to get back to winning ways, following the 1-0 defeat at Queens Park Rangers in midweek.

Bielsa spoke about the strengths of Friday’s opponents, who sit just four points below the Whites and the importance of the game.

“After the loss against Queens Park Rangers the fact that we are playing right after against West Brom, it doesn’t make it a difficulty, it makes it a stimulation.

“West Bromwich are another kind of opponent, it is an opponent that will play against us and this rival has the same conditions as us.

“West Bromwich's main skills are the quantity and quality of the offensive players.

“All of the games are important, this one as well and the fans have always come to the stadium.

“For us each game has a capital importance and the fans always have a positive impact in the performance of the team.

“The value of that is that what we do has an impact on their emotions and we always receive a positive response when we make effort and we felt followed by the fans when we faced adversity.

“Without their support of the fans we wouldn’t be the team we are.”
